Verified facts

What the public records show

CMS Open Payments records show Maureen Lubas received $934.83 in general payments during 2025 across 13 reported records.

Otsuka America Pharmaceutical, Inc. accounted for 14.6% of that reported general-payment amount.

The Open Payments records used for this analysis explicitly named 10 associated products.

PFIZER INC. reported payments to this doctor in 2025. Across the 2025 Open Payments General Payment records loaded for this analysis, that same reporting entity reported ELIQUIS as an associated drug or biological on 87112 records involving 36032 distinct recipient NPIs. Public Medicare Part D data also shows 110 claims for Eliquis by this doctor in 2024.

These records do not establish that a payment influenced prescribing or medical care.
